Case 10

Clinical history and examination
Age: 78 years, Female.
Time of presentation: 13.45
History of event
- Symptoms: weakness of left face, arm and leg only
- Current time interval since last known well: 2 hrs 10 mins (130 mins)
Past medical history
- ICH
- Previous ICH 4 yrs ago with good recover
- MRI some microbleeds
Relevant medications
- No antithrombotics
- Amlodipine
- Bendroflumethiazide
Relevant social history
- Living circumstance: at home, alone
- Prior function and care needs: independent
- Work/hobbies: retired GP, looking after grand children, travel, driver
Examination
- Pulse: 80 reg, BP: 173/94
- Neuro:
- Handedness: right handed
- NIHSS: 8
- Deficits: left hemiparesis only
Investigations requested with non imaging results
- None

Case 09

Clinical history and examination
Age: 63 years, Male.
Time of presentation: 19:00
History of event
- Symptoms: Loss of vision to left, mild weakness in left arm and leg
- Current time interval since last known well: 4 hrs (240 mins)
Past medical history
- Prosthetic mitral valve
- AF
- had GI bleed 5 years ago when INR >5
- No recent GI symptoms
Relevant medications
- Warfarin
- Bisoprolol
- Furosemide
Relevant social history
- Living circumstance: at home with partner
- Prior function and care needs: independent and active
- Work/hobbies: company director, driver, keen golfer
Examination
- Pulse: 66 irreg, BP: 155/80
- Neuro:
- Handedness: right handed
- NIHSS: 6
- Deficits: left hemianopia, drift left arm and leg, mild sensory loss on left, sensory inattention
Investigations requested with non imaging results
- ECG: AF
- FBC normal
- INR 1.7
